Material Costs - The cost of materials for barn roof replacement typically ranges from $2,000 to $8,000, depending on the type of roofing chosen, such as metal or asphalt shingles. Higher-end materials or custom options can increase expenses further.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for replacing a barn roof generally fall between $1,500 and $5,500. The total may vary based on the roof size, complexity, and local labor rates in Natick, MA.
Size and Complexity - Larger or more complex barn roofs can significantly impact the overall cost, with projects exceeding $10,000 for extensive or multi-level structures. Smaller or straightforward roofs tend to stay within the lower end of the cost range.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ses such as permits, removal of old roofing, or structural repairs can add $500 to $2,000 or more. These costs depend on the specific requirements of each barn roof replacement project.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should barn roofs be replaced? The lifespan of a barn roof varies depending on materials and maintenance, but generally, replacement is considered every 20-30 years or when significant damage occurs.
What signs indicate a barn roof needs replacement? Visible issues such as leaks, missing or damaged shingles, sagging areas, or extensive rust can signal the need for a roof replacement.
Are there different roofing options for barns? Yes, options include asphalt shingles, metal panels, wood shakes, and rubber membranes, each with different durability and appearance characteristics.
How long does a barn roof replacement typically take? The duration depends on the size and complexity of the roof, but most projects can be completed within a few days by local contractors.
